WHAT: The national nonprofit organization KaBOOM!, through its partnership with The Home Depot, is awarding nearly $1 million in scholarships and challenge grants in conjunction with their award-winning playground training University of Play (U Play!). U Play! is a three day training conference that promotes the importance of play and provides participants the knowledge and resources needed to build playspaces such as playgrounds, skateparks or sports fields in their communities.

Training scholarships will cover registration fees and help to defray the costs of travel and accommodations at U Play!. Challenge grants toward the purchase of equipment, valued up to $5,000 each, will be awarded to more than 100 organizations that plan to use the KaBOOM! community build model to complete playground, skatepark or sports field projects in 2007. Priority consideration for these grants will be given to those that attend the 2007 U Play! in New Orleans.

KaBOOM! Celebrating its 10 year anniversary in 2006, KaBOOM! is a national nonprofit organization that envisions a great place to play within walking distance of every child in America. Over the past decade, KaBOOM! has used its innovative community-build model to bring together business and community interests to construct over 1,000 new playgrounds, skateparks, sports fields and ice rinks across North America. KaBOOM! also offers a variety of resources, including a web portal and online community, regional and national trainings, grants and publications for communities that wish to plan a new playspace on their own.
